We have the right people with the right experience, skills and resources to safely deliver the best, sustainable solutions. We take care in providing high-quality, reliable work because we appreciate that our results matter for our clients’ future.



We work together in a spirit of openness and honesty that encourages engagement, collaboration and respectful communication. Embracing our clients’ trust in humility is a fundamental part of our company philosophy.



The diversity of our people and the ideas they generate are the source of our innovation. We value supportive and collegial relationships because we learn from each other. With our clients, we evolve together as a team.